Home
last modified time | relevance | path

Searched refs:key (Results 101 – 125 of 1053) sorted by relevance

12345678910>>...43

/PHP-7.4/ext/standard/tests/array/
H A Dkey_variation2.phpt2 Test key() function : usage variations
5 /* Prototype : mixed key(array $array_arg)
6 * Description: Return the key of the element currently pointed to by the internal array pointer
11 * Pass arrays where keys are different data types as $array_arg to key() to test behaviour
14 echo "*** Testing key() : usage variations ***\n";
95 // loop through each element of $inputs to check the behavior of key()
97 foreach($inputs as $key => $input) {
98 echo "\n-- Iteration $iterator : $key data --\n";
99 while (key($input) !== NULL) {
100 var_dump(key($input));
[all …]
H A Deach_variation2.phpt110 foreach($inputs as $key => $input) {
133 ["key"]=>
145 ["key"]=>
157 ["key"]=>
169 ["key"]=>
181 ["key"]=>
196 ["key"]=>
210 ["key"]=>
222 ["key"]=>
234 ["key"]=>
[all …]
H A Dbug21998.phpt8 var_dump(key($a));
10 var_dump(key($a));
12 var_dump(key($a));
14 var_dump(key($a));
/PHP-7.4/ext/opcache/tests/
H A Dssa_bug_007.phpt8 foreach ($properties as $key => $value) {
9 switch ($key) {
12 $docInfo->$key = 1;
16 $docInfo->$key = 2;
/PHP-7.4/ext/session/
H A Dmod_mm.c50 char key[1]; /* inline key */ member
117 keylen = strlen(key); in ps_sd_new()
126 hv = ps_sd_hash(key, keylen); in ps_sd_new()
134 memcpy(sd->key, key, keylen + 1); in ps_sd_new()
156 slot = ps_sd_hash(sd->key, strlen(sd->key)) & data->hash_max; in ps_sd_destroy()
182 hv = ps_sd_hash(key, strlen(key)); in ps_sd_lookup()
186 if (ret->hv == hv && !strcmp(ret->key, key)) { in ps_sd_lookup()
210 if (!key) { in ps_mm_key_exists()
213 sd = ps_sd_lookup(data, key, 0); in ps_mm_key_exists()
357 if (key) { in PS_READ_FUNC()
[all …]
/PHP-7.4/ext/spl/tests/
H A Diterator_004.phpt30 public function key()
93 NumericArrayIterator::key
98 NumericArrayIterator::key
103 NumericArrayIterator::key
112 NumericArrayIterator::key
117 NumericArrayIterator::key
122 NumericArrayIterator::key
130 NumericArrayIterator::key
135 NumericArrayIterator::key
140 NumericArrayIterator::key
H A DarrayObject_setIteratorClass_error1.phpt8 foreach($ao as $key=>$value) {
9 echo " $key=>$value\n";
18 foreach($ao as $key=>$value) {
19 echo " $key=>$value\n";
28 foreach($ao as $key=>$value) {
29 echo " $key=>$value\n";
37 foreach($ao as $key=>$value) {
38 echo " $key=>$value\n";
H A Ddit_004.phpt8 var_dump($a->key(), $b->key());
14 var_dump($a->key(), $c->key());
H A DarrayObject_getIteratorClass_basic1.phpt36 function key() {
39 return parent::key();
48 foreach($ao as $key=>$value) {
49 echo " $key=>$value\n";
56 foreach($ao as $key=>$value) {
57 echo "$key=>$value\n";
81 In MyIterator::key()
86 In MyIterator::key()
91 In MyIterator::key()
H A Diterator_014.phpt48 function key()
51 return parent::key();
82 RecursiveArrayIteratorIterator::key
89 RecursiveArrayIteratorIterator::key
96 RecursiveArrayIteratorIterator::key
101 RecursiveArrayIteratorIterator::key
112 RecursiveArrayIteratorIterator::key
125 RecursiveArrayIteratorIterator::key
132 RecursiveArrayIteratorIterator::key
/PHP-7.4/Zend/tests/
H A Dbug34467.phpt8 function __set ($key, $value) {
9 $this->arr[$key] = $value;
12 function __get ($key) {
13 return $this->arr[$key];
H A Dbug70321.phpt12 public function & __get($key)
18 public function & offsetGet($key) {
22 public function offsetSet($key, $val) {
24 public function offsetUnset($key) {
26 public function offsetExists($key) {
H A Dbug40509.phpt2 Bug #40509 (key() function changed behaviour if global array is used within function)
15 var_dump(key($arr["v"]));
17 var_dump(key($arr["v"]));
21 var_dump(key($arr["v"]));
/PHP-7.4/ext/dba/tests/
H A Ddba_db1.phpt21 "key number 6" written
22 Failed to write "key number 6" 2nd time
26 ["key number 6"]=>
38 "key number 6" written
39 Failed to write "key number 6" 2nd time
43 ["key number 6"]=>
H A Ddba_db2.phpt21 "key number 6" written
22 Failed to write "key number 6" 2nd time
26 ["key number 6"]=>
38 "key number 6" written
39 Failed to write "key number 6" 2nd time
43 ["key number 6"]=>
H A Ddba_db3.phpt21 "key number 6" written
22 Failed to write "key number 6" 2nd time
26 ["key number 6"]=>
38 "key number 6" written
39 Failed to write "key number 6" 2nd time
43 ["key number 6"]=>
H A Ddba_inifile.phpt25 "key number 6" written
26 "key number 6" written 2nd time
30 ["key number 6"]=>
42 "key number 6" written
43 "key number 6" written 2nd time
47 ["key number 6"]=>
H A Ddba_ndbm.phpt21 "key number 6" written
22 Failed to write "key number 6" 2nd time
26 ["key number 6"]=>
38 "key number 6" written
39 Failed to write "key number 6" 2nd time
43 ["key number 6"]=>
/PHP-7.4/Zend/
H A Dzend_hash.c779 p->key = key; in _zend_hash_add_or_update_i()
1126 b->key = key; in zend_hash_set_bucket_key()
1210 q->key = p->key; in zend_hash_rehash()
1229 q->key = p->key; in zend_hash_rehash()
1355 if ((p->key == key) || in zend_hash_del()
1385 if ((p->key == key) || in zend_hash_del_ind()
1984 q->key = p->key; in zend_array_dup_element()
2186 hash_key.key = p->key; in zend_hash_replace_checker_wrapper()
2437 key = p->key; in zend_hash_bucket_swap()
2441 p->key = q->key; in zend_hash_bucket_swap()
[all …]
/PHP-7.4/tests/lang/
H A DforeachLoopIteratorAggregate.001.phpt33 public function key() {
69 public function key() {
170 --> EnglishMealIterator::key (0)
175 --> EnglishMealIterator::key (1)
180 --> EnglishMealIterator::key (2)
189 --> FrenchMealIterator::key (0)
194 --> FrenchMealIterator::key (1)
199 --> FrenchMealIterator::key (2)
204 --> FrenchMealIterator::key (3)
216 --> EnglishMealIterator::key (0)
[all …]
H A DforeachLoopIteratorAggregate.003.phpt33 public function key() {
81 --> EnglishMealIterator::key (0)
86 --> EnglishMealIterator::key (1)
91 --> EnglishMealIterator::key (2)
100 --> EnglishMealIterator::key (0)
105 --> EnglishMealIterator::key (1)
110 --> EnglishMealIterator::key (2)
119 --> EnglishMealIterator::key (0)
124 --> EnglishMealIterator::key (1)
129 --> EnglishMealIterator::key (2)
/PHP-7.4/ext/spl/
H A Dspl_observer.c124 key->key = Z_STR(rv); in spl_object_storage_get_hash()
136 key->key = NULL; in spl_object_storage_get_hash()
143 if (key->key) { in spl_object_storage_free_hash()
144 zend_string_release_ex(key->key, 0); in spl_object_storage_free_hash()
158 if (key->key) { in spl_object_storage_get()
159 return zend_hash_find_ptr(&intern->storage, key->key); in spl_object_storage_get()
192 if (key.key) { in spl_object_storage_attach()
208 if (key.key) { in spl_object_storage_detach()
209 ret = zend_hash_del(&intern->storage, key.key); in spl_object_storage_detach()
385 if (key.key) { in spl_object_storage_contains()
[all …]
/PHP-7.4/ext/json/tests/
H A Dbug41504.phpt9 var_dump(json_decode('{"":"value", "key":"value"}', true));
10 var_dump(json_decode('{"key":"value", "":"value"}', true));
22 ["key"]=>
26 ["key"]=>
/PHP-7.4/ext/sysvsem/
H A Dsysvsem.c60 ZEND_ARG_INFO(0, key)
200 zend_long key, max_acquire = 1, perm = 0666, auto_release = 1; in PHP_FUNCTION() local
206 …if (FAILURE == zend_parse_parameters(ZEND_NUM_ARGS(), "l|lll", &key, &max_acquire, &perm, &auto_re… in PHP_FUNCTION()
216 semid = semget(key, 3, perm|IPC_CREAT); in PHP_FUNCTION()
218 …php_error_docref(NULL, E_WARNING, "failed for key 0x" ZEND_XLONG_FMT ": %s", key, strerror(errno)); in PHP_FUNCTION()
250 …WARNING, "failed acquiring SYSVSEM_SETVAL for key 0x" ZEND_XLONG_FMT ": %s", key, strerror(errno)); in PHP_FUNCTION()
258 …php_error_docref(NULL, E_WARNING, "failed for key 0x" ZEND_XLONG_FMT ": %s", key, strerror(errno)); in PHP_FUNCTION()
269 …php_error_docref(NULL, E_WARNING, "failed for key 0x" ZEND_XLONG_FMT ": %s", key, strerror(errno)); in PHP_FUNCTION()
274 php_error_docref(NULL, E_WARNING, "failed for key 0x%lx: %s", key, strerror(errno)); in PHP_FUNCTION()
279 php_error_docref(NULL, E_WARNING, "failed for key 0x%lx: %s", key, strerror(errno)); in PHP_FUNCTION()
[all …]
/PHP-7.4/ext/json/
H A Djson_parser.y53 zend_string *key; member
69 %type <value> start object key value array
138 if (parser->methods.object_update(parser, &$$, $1.key, &$1.val) == FAILURE) {
152 key ':' value
154 $$.key = Z_STR($1);
211 key:
256 zend_symtable_update(Z_ARRVAL_P(object), key, zvalue); in php_json_parser_object_update()
259 if (ZSTR_LEN(key) > 0 && ZSTR_VAL(key)[0] == '\0') { in php_json_parser_object_update()
261 zend_string_release_ex(key, 0); in php_json_parser_object_update()
266 ZVAL_NEW_STR(&zkey, key); in php_json_parser_object_update()
[all …]

Completed in 54 milliseconds

12345678910>>...43